Mrs. Toomey, Widow of Late Jerre Toomey, Dies, Aged 61
Death of Mrs. Toomey—
Mrs. Kathryn (sic) Toomey, widow of the late Jerre Toomey and a resident of the
county for thirty-seven years, died yesterday afternoon, death being due to general
debility. Had Mrs. Toomey lived until March 26, she would have been 61 years of age.
Born in county Clare, Ireland, Mrs. Toomey came to Manitowoc thirty-seven years ago
to make her home with a sister at Maple Grove and two years later was married to Mr.
Toomey. The couple removed to this city and for years conducted a private boarding
house. Mrs. Toomey resided at 521 Franklin street.
One son, Jerre, Jr., and four stepchildren survive, the latter being Mrs. M. Runge,
Chicago, Mrs. Thomas Hamonet, Spokane, John of Brillion and Daniel of this city.
Funeral services will be held from St. Boniface church tomorrow morning and the body
will be taken to Maple Grove for burial.
Manitowoc Daily Herald, February 11, 1914 P. 1

Mrs. Catherine Toomey, one of the old residents of this city, died
Tuesday at her home, 521 Franklin street, aged 61 years. She was born
in County Clare, Ireland, and came to this country over 35 years ago,
settling first in Maple Grove. After a few years' residence there she
was married to Jerry Toomey and the couple removed to this city. Mr.
Toomey died five years ago. The deceased was a devoted wife and
affectionate mother and was well like [sic] by all who knew her.
One son, Jerry, and four step-children survive, the latter being, Mrs.
M. Runge, Chicago; Mrs. Thomas Hamonet, Spokane; John of Brillion,
and Daniel of this city.
The funeral was held this morning from St. Boniface church. Her body
was take to Maple Grove for burial.
The Manitowoc Pilot, February 12, 1914, Page 1
